### GC pauses in Matchwell

The Matchwell pairing service is latency-sensitive: a pause longer than our matching tick causes visible queue churn. We therefore run the collector with fixed region sizes and a hard pause target, and we size the young generation to absorb a full tick's allocations. Please do not adjust these on a hunch; each value was validated in the Drevenholm staging cluster. The agreed constants are as follows.

constants for yaduf-fahag:
BUDGETS = {
    "kelix": 528,
    "briwyn": 734,
}

Minutes — Management Meeting, Pricing Committee

Attendees: department heads, chaired by Ines Rodal. Topic: price increase for legacy Cartevo subscribers. Agreed: 7% uplift effective next renewal cycle, capped at 5% for accounts over eight years. Grandfathered Merrow-tier contracts excluded. Comms to go out thirty days ahead; support scripts due from the service desk by the 15th. Churn modelling accepted with minor revisions. Action owners confirmed in the tracker. Rationale and downstream plans are recorded in the confidential note below.

management briefing: Headcount on the Belix team goes from 60 to 93 by the end of November. Gross margin on Belix came in at 23 percent against a plan of 47 percent.

## Contrast Audit Basics

As part of onboarding, familiarize yourself with the Glimmerline contrast audit, which runs against every Larkspur UI release. Support frequently receives tickets about unreadable text in high-contrast mode; most trace back to themes that bypass the audited palette. Before escalating, verify which theme the customer uses and whether it is audit-approved. The approved palette list and escalation criteria are documented on the internal page below.

operations page: https://confluence.lumicsys.internal/projects/display/projects/display

Subject: Handover — dedup release

Hi Marit,

Taking over the Quillbase customer-record dedup rollout from me? Key points: the merge job runs nightly, and every merge is reversible for 30 days via the shadow table — do not truncate it. Batch size stays at 5k until the Velden region migration completes. All merge manifests must be signed before the scheduler accepts them; future maintainers should keep this chain intact. The manifest signer accepts exactly one key, reproduced directly below for reference.

deploy key for fafof-yaguf: bky4_zHj6